Maricopa Co. treasurer announces property tax reminder

The Maricopa County Treasurer's Office, in conjunction with its Pay Your Taxes Online campaign, wanted to remind residents that the second half of tax was due Tuesday, March 1, and becomes delinquent after 5 p.m. May, 1. Making life a little easier for Maricopa county residents, the Treasurer's office is allowing citizens to pay online making it easy, secure, convenient and fast. For those who choose to pay their taxes online, please visit the website www.treasurer.maricopa.gov and follow the easy step-by-step instructions listed.

The property taxes collected by the Maricopa County Treasurer's office are deposited in each tax district's account in these approximate amounts; Maricopa County 14 percent, education 68 percent and 18 percent to cities, towns and special districts.

For complete information about late fees, tax exemptions, the parcel watch program or other frequently asked questions, visit www.treasurer.maricopa.gov. If you have questions regarding your property tax bill, log on to the Treasurer's office or call customer service at (602) 506-8511.
